El programa de diálisis peritoneal incluye conocimientos teórico-prácticos de índole resolutivo para la enseñanza del autocuidado en paciente que se dializan en su domicilio.Se estructura a partir de las necesidades de formación que debe cubrir enfermería en las áreas de diálisis peritoneal.

Se consideran como elementos básicos en este curso; conocimiento de la función normal del riñón, Enfermedad Renal Crónica (ERC) en sus diferentes estadios, valoración del paciente para ingreso a
diálisis peritoneal, acceso peritoneal, cuidado del orificio de salida, medidas higiénicas, dietéticas,
manejo de complicaciones en domicilio y los diferentes sistemas de conectología manual.

Syllabus

WEEK 1
Bases de fisiología renal
En este módulo, se abordarán las principales funciones del riñón y su relevancia en la homeostasis del organismo. Para ellos es necesario conocer la fisiología renal, ya que facilita la comprensión de los procesos dialíticos como terapia de sustitución renal.

WEEK 2
Enfermedad renal crónica (ERC)
En este módulo, se abordará la enfermedad renal crónica terminal en sus diferentes estadios, así como sus elementos principales: factores de riesgo, marcadores de daño renal y decremento de la tasa de filtrado glomerular. Se hará énfasis en el retardo del daño renal y la conservación de la fusión renal residual, así como diferentes intervenciones de acuerdo con el estadio de la enfermedad renal.

WEEK 3
Bases y principios en diálisis peritoneal
En este módulo se abordarán las bases biofísicas que permiten realizar funciones como la depuración y eliminación de toxinas y exceso de agua del organismo. También se incluyen los elementos indispensables para realizar la diálisis, como las características y colocación del catéter peritoneal y los cuidados a llevar a cabo.

WEEK 4
Programa de capacitación para la enseñanza de la diálisis peritoneal
En este módulo, se abordará el programa de capacitación considerado como una competencia del personal de enfermería dentro del equipo de diálisis. Por ello, la enseñanza consiste en dar a conocer al paciente y su familiar los conceptos esenciales y poseer habilidades motoras. El inicio de esta terapia de sustitución renal es un punto crucial para el pronóstico de los pacientes con ERC en estadio 5, ya que la supervivencia del paciente depende en gran medida del estado de salud en que ingrese al programa.

WEEK 5
Sistemas de conectología
En este módulo, se abordarán dos de los sistemas de conectología más utilizados con el propósito de evidenciar las medidas de seguridad y conservación. Se enfatizará en las precauciones a seguir durante la desconexión, cebado, permanencia y conexión del sistema para lograr un procedimiento seguro para el paciente.
